Life in Edgewater took a heartbreaking turn during the premiere on October 17, 2025, as the team struggled to move on from the death of Vince Leone (Billy Burke). His loss in the building collapse is something everyone is still feeling, and the soundtrack for this season really leans into that heavy emotional weight. We get to see Bode Leone (Max Thieriot) finally acting as a free man and a full-time firefighter, but the music and the empty seats at Station 42 remind us just how much has changed. With Gabriela also leaving town, the focus is now entirely on how the survivors navigate this new, tougher reality.

Keeping the momentum going through 2026, the writers are clearly leaning into the bigger universe with frequent crossovers with the new Sheriff Country crew. Since the February 27 return, things have been tense at Station 42 under the polarizing leadership of Brett Richards (Shawn Hatosy). You’ll hear some great tunes and moody tracks as the hunt for the Zabel Ridge arsonist intensifies. The musical score is set to be a highlight during the massive April 3 crossover event, where both teams have to pull off a rescue mission that looks like one of the most dangerous yet.
